How they compare
Lao People's Democratic Republic currently reports 1.04 deaths per 100,000 people against 1.04 deaths per 100,000 people in United States of America, a difference of 0 deaths per 100,000 people.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Lao People's Democratic Republic ahead.
Lao People's Democratic Republic ranks 106th and United States of America ranks 106th of 194 countries.
Lao People's Democratic Republic has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Lao People's Democratic Republic | United States of America |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.36 deaths per 100,000 people | 1.11 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.255 deaths per 100,000 people | Lao People's Democratic Republic |
| 2010s | 1.22 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.877 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.343 deaths per 100,000 people | Lao People's Democratic Republic |
| 2020s | 1.02 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.98 deaths per 100,000 people | 0.045 deaths per 100,000 people | Lao People's Democratic Republic |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
